Retired Judge Frank Caprio, the Rhode Island municipal judge whose compassion in the courtroom made him a viral figure across television and social media, died Aug. 20 at the age of 88 following a battle with pancreatic cancer.

News of his passing was announced on his official Instagram account, which shared a photo of the late judge along with a tribute.
